Questions We Ask Before Adopting an Emerging Technology Before we bring a new framework or platform into the mix, we run it through a deep review. These are the questions that determine whether it clears the bar: Does this technology solve a genuinely high-priority business problem? What’s the total cost of ownership, once training and maintenance are factored in? Is there a clear, credible path for long-term support and updates? How cleanly does this integrate into our existing stack? Balancing Innovation With Security, Compliance, and Maintainability Innovation can’t come at the cost of system safety — that’s a line we don’t cross. Every new tool has to meet our security and compliance standards before it gets anywhere near production. We also weigh the ongoing upkeep each tool demands. Anything that quietly piles on technical debt or unnecessary complexity gets set aside, no matter how impressive the demo looked. Artificial Intelligence and Agentic Development Workflows AI has moved well past being a simple coding assistant — it’s becoming a real participant in the development process. We’re seeing a shift toward workflows where systems can plan, execute, and refine code with minimal hand-holding, and these Artificial Intelligence Innovations are reshaping what a development team’s day-to-day actually looks like. Using GitHub Copilot, OpenAI Codex, and AI Testing Tools Responsibly Tools like GitHub Copilot and OpenAI Codex have genuinely changed how code gets written. To use them well, we recommend: Keeping strict human review on any AI-generated code — no exceptions. Running AI testing tools early to catch problems before they compound. Documenting AI-assisted code thoroughly, so nothing becomes a black box later. Cybersecurity-by-Design and Software Supply Chain Protection Security can’t be bolted on at the end anymore — it has to be part of the process from the start. We build protection directly into our development workflow so every release is safe by default, not by luck. Applying Zero Trust, Software Bills of Materials, and Automated Vulnerability Scanning We operate on a Zero Trust model — no implicit trust, ever. Alongside that, we focus on: Creating a Software Bill of Materials (SBOM) for every build. Running continuous, automated vulnerability checks throughout the pipeline.
